原文:WPF 入门 (二) MVVM 入门

此入门教程是记录下方参考资料视频的学习过程 开发工具:Visual Studio 参考资料:https: www.bilibili.com video BV ht e Fe 目录 WPF 入门 一 XAML 基础知识 WPF 入门 二 MVVM 入门 WPF 入门 三 MVVM 提高 基本常识 开发 学习环境的准备 Visual Studio Microsoft Prism:这个框架包含了对 MV ...

2021-05-24 20:34 0 1056 推荐指数:

查看详情

WPF MVVM 入门示例讲解

滚轮会滑的头大。学习MVVM便于工程调试,修改,移植。用MVVM如果只是修改或者更好显示界面,后台文件只 ...

Thu Sep 10 23:22:00 CST 2020 2 456
WPF快速入门系列(8)——MVVM快速入门

一、引言   在前面介绍了WPF一些核心的内容,其中包括WPF布局、依赖属性、路由事件、绑定、命令、资源样式和模板。然而,在WPF还衍生出了一种很好的编程框架,即WVVM,在Web端开发有MVC,在WPF客户端开发中有MVVM,其中VM就相当于MVC中C(Control)。在Web端,微软开发 ...

Tue Dec 30 06:35:00 CST 2014 13 11125
WPF自学入门(十二)WPF MVVM模式提取函数

我们平时在写代码时为了不重复写代码,会进行复制代码或者写通用方法。今天我们就来把上传做的函数提取成为通用的方法调用。把上次写的函数提取为两个主要的文件:ObserableObject和RelayCommand。步骤如下: 新建Mvvm项目,将实例三中的文件复制到Mvvm项目 ...

Mon Apr 16 07:05:00 CST 2018 10 3359
WPF自学入门(十一)WPF MVVM模式Command命令

WPF自学入门(十)WPF MVVM简单介绍中的示例似乎运行起来没有什么问题,也可以进行更新。但是这并不是我们使用MVVM的正确方式。正如上一篇文章中在开始说的,MVVM的目的是为了最大限度地降低了Xaml文件和CS文件的耦合度,分离界面和业务逻辑,所以我们要尽可能的在View ...

Fri Apr 06 07:54:00 CST 2018 3 9356
WPF MVVM入门到精通7:关闭窗口和打开新窗口

若是登录成功,我们一般会执行的操作是关闭当前窗口,然后打开一个新的窗口。但为了比较理想地实现MVVM,我们被禁止在ViewModel里面访问View的元素。那我们该如何实现上面的功能呢?首先是打开窗口的功能,我们使用的方法是:(1)窗口初始化的时候即注册需要访问的新窗口。(2)ViewModel ...

Wed Dec 18 17:10:00 CST 2019 1 860
WPF/MVVM模式入门教程(一):简介与规范

什么是MVVM模式? MVVM的全称是——Model、View、ViewModel,翻译过来就是:模型、视图、视图模型。ViewModel是比较抽象的,它起到承上启下的作用,用于处理业务逻辑。每一个View都需要有对应的Model和ViewModel。 为什么需要MVVM模式 ...

Fri Mar 06 01:59:00 CST 2020 0 681
四、从GitHub浏览Prism示例代码的方式入门WPF下的Prism之Mvvm的13示例

上一篇之分析了示例,没有最终写DEMO,把这一篇分析完,总结后一起写Prism下的MVVM例子。 这一篇开始分析从13示例开始,分析到MVVM主要部分结束然后写一个分析后的总结DEMO 添加一段新的内容:Prism中新的内容还是挺多的,之前的思路是一篇里面写好几个Prism的例子,过一遍示例 ...

Tue Aug 10 03:58:00 CST 2021 2 356
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M